The utility model relates to a light calcium carbonate sedimentation tank. The primary filter net, first class partition board, two stage baffle and three stage baffle separate the sedimentation tank from left to right into the primary cavity, the first order settlement cavity, the two stage settlement cavity, the three stage settlement cavity and the four stage settlement cavity, and the vertical separator will sink the first order settlement cavity, the two stage settlement cavities and three levels sink. The falling cavity and four stage settlement cavity are separated into the left cavity and the right outlet cavity. The secondary filter network is set up in the outlet cavity. The first order settlement cavity, the two stage settlement cavity, the three stage settlement cavity and the bottom of the four grade settlement cavity are respectively arched and formed the settling tank, the bottom of the settlement trough connects with the discharge tube, and the side wall of the four sedimentation cavity is connected with the outlet pipe. The primary filter is provided with a liquid inlet pipe, a brush plate is provided on the left side of the primary filter net, the bottom of the brush plate is connected with the piston rod, the piston rod is connected to the hydraulic cylinder through the settlement pool body, and the cleaning head is installed on the brush plate.

技术介绍
轻质碳酸钙又称沉淀碳酸钙,可用作橡胶、塑料、造纸、涂料等行业,轻质碳酸钙以石灰石作为配料加工制得,在生产过程中,碳酸钙浆液通过沉淀池沉淀,现有技术沉淀池为简单地方形池结构,沉淀效果不理想,而专利CN201520639201.6公开了一种轻质碳酸钙浆液沉淀池,其在池体内设置左、右交错的隔墙,浆液送入时通过隔墙减缓浆液流速,并且配合沉淀池底部的沉淀槽,可使杂质沉淀至沉淀槽中,但其左右交错设置的隔墙只能起到减缓浆液流速的作用,浆液内的沉淀物会随着浆液的流动而流动,不能达到良好的沉淀效果。
技术实现思路
本技术的目的在于克服现有技术的不足,提供一种沉淀完全的轻质碳酸钙沉降池。本技术解决其技术问题是采取以下技术方案实现的:一种轻质碳酸钙沉降池,包括沉降池体,所述沉降池体内由左至右依次设有初级过滤网、一级隔板、二级隔板和三级隔板,所述初级过滤网、所述一级隔板、所述二级隔板和所述三级隔板将所述沉降池体由左至右依次分隔为初级腔、一级沉降腔、二级沉降腔、三级沉降腔和四级沉降腔,所述一级沉降腔、所述二级沉降腔、所述三级沉降腔和所述四级沉降腔内均设有竖隔板,所述竖隔板将所述一级沉降腔、所述二级沉降腔、所述三级沉降腔和所述四级沉降腔分隔为左侧的进液腔和右侧的出液腔,所述出液腔内设有次级过滤网,所述一级沉降腔、所述二级沉降腔、所述三级沉降腔和所述四级沉降腔底部分别向下拱起形成沉降槽,所述沉降槽底部连接排出管,所述排出管上设有排出阀,所述四级沉降腔侧壁上连接有出液管,所述出液管上设有出液阀,所述 ...
